Transit Options
A PERFECT 100/100 Transit Score & a Walk Score of 99/100! St Patrick TTC Subway Station & Osgoode TTC Subway Station are within walking distance easily bringing you all around the city.
Welcome to an Eclectic Neighbourhood
Surrounding Artists’ Alley is the exciting neighbourhoods of Chinatown, Kensington Market, Baldwin village, and the always trendy Queen Street West. There are so many things to do and cultures to enjoy.
There are countless shopping options and close proximity to Queen Street Warehouse, Ballroom Bowl, and Queen Mother Café, that can steal the hearts and the stomachs of many. There's also the Village by the Grange food court that has all different choices.
For opera and theatre lovers, Four Seasons centre for the Performing Arts is just down the street from Artist's Alley.
